WebThe Family Law Act defines 'harm' as ill-treatment or impairment of health, and, for children under the age of 18, also the impairment of development. Ill-treatment includes non-physical forms. Health includes physical or mental health and, in relation to a child, child abuse. WebA section 91B request is an order made by the Family Court or the Federal Circuit Court requesting that the Secretary intervene in the family law proceedings.
